Summary
Frances is an American film first released in 1982,
directed by Graeme Clifford.
The film stars Jessica Lange, Kim Stanley, Sam Shepard, Bart Burns and Jonathan Banks.

Credits
- Director: Graeme Clifford
- Script: Eric Bergren, Christopher De Vore, Nicholas Kazan
- Photo: László Kovács
- Music: John Barry
